Book of Genesis - Chapter 5 - Verse 2

5:2
Male and female created he them; and blessed them, and called their name Adam, in the day when they were created.

Meaning

Genesis 5:2 states, "Male and female created he them; and blessed them, and called their name Adam, in the day when they were created." This verse from the Bible describes the creation of humanity by God. It highlights the unity and equality of man and woman as both being created in the image of God. Despite their distinct differences, they are considered one entity, referred to as "Adam." This verse emphasizes the shared identity and purpose of men and women in the eyes of God. It also teaches the importance of unity and partnership between the sexes. By blessing them together and giving them the name "Adam," God sets the foundation for the mutual respect and cooperation necessary for humanity to flourish. This verse serves as a reminder of the divine origin of both men and women and the inherent dignity and value they possess as individuals created by God.
